A 31-year-old male asked:
for primary hyperhydrosis botox is a often prescribed treatment. would it lead to hair loss over time?
1 doctor answer • 2 doctors weighed in

Dr. Steven Brown answered
Hand Surgery 39 years experience
Unlikely: There are subjective reports of hair loss when used for migraines. However there is no definitive objective studies to support this and in fact there are studies that support the theory that it helps reduce allopecia by increasing microvascular blood flow to the area of involvement.
